""Speculation: A Comedy, In Five Acts"" is a play written by Frederick Reynolds and first published in 1800. The play is set in London during the late 18th century and revolves around the lives of a group of wealthy speculators who are trying to make their fortunes through risky investments in the stock market. The main character, Sir Christopher Curious, is a wealthy and ambitious businessman who is constantly seeking new opportunities for profit. He is joined by a cast of colorful characters, including his scheming wife Lady Curious, his rival Sir Peter Pliant, and a group of bumbling stockbrokers. The play is a satirical look at the world of finance and the dangers of greed and speculation. Through witty dialogue and clever plot twists, Reynolds exposes the flaws and follies of his characters and offers a cautionary tale about the dangers of putting too much faith in money and material success.
